9th Annual Valentine's Day Ceremonies at the Gwinnett County Courthouse
Renew Your Vows or Get Married, All Services Are Free

Lawrenceville, Ga. (Feb. 7, 2006) – Celebrate this Valentine's Day by joining other couples at the Gwinnett Justice and Administration Center on Tuesday, Feb. 14, 2006, from 9 a.m. until 5:30 p.m., where Magistrate Court judges will perform special Valentine=s Day ceremonies.

   Gwinnett County judges will perform wedding ceremonies for couples beginning their marriage on this special day. If you are getting married, then a valid marriage license is required.

   Renewing your wedding vows is the perfect Valentine’s Day gift for married couples. Judges will also perform renewal ceremonies. Couples who are renewing their wedding vows do not need to bring a copy of their wedding certificate.

   All services are free and are also available in Spanish. No appointment is necessary. Simply come to the Magistrate Court at the Gwinnett Justice and Administration Center, 75 Langley Drive, Lawrenceville, Ga., between 9 a.m. and 5:30 p.m. on Valentine’s Day 2006.
